Hake, n.2  Also: haket[ME. (1300).] The fish, hake. — c1420 Bute MS. fol. 170 b.
Kelyng leyng or haket [sic in MS.]
1533 Treas. Acc. VI. 164.
For ane barrell of salmond and ane punsioune of fysche callit hakis
